Marten Transport, Ltd. provides temperature-sensitive truckload carriers in the United States, specializing in transporting and distributing food and other consumer packaged goods that require a temperature-controlled or insulated environment. Its segments include Truckload, Dedicated, Intermodal and Brokerage. Truckload segment provides a combination of regional short-haul and medium-to-long-haul full-load transportation services. Dedicated segment provides customized transportation solutions utilizing temperature-controlled trailers, dry vans and other specialized equipment within the United States. Intermodal segment transports its customers freight within the United States, utilizing its refrigerated containers on railroad flatcars for portions of trips, with the balance of the trips using its tractors or, to a lesser extent, contracted carriers. Brokerage segment develops contractual relationships with and arranges for third-party carriers to transport freight for its customers.
